Louisa Adams awarded Vintners’ UK Wine Apprentice Award
Hearty congratulations to Louisa Adams of Breaky Bottom Vineyard - winner of this year's Vintners’ UK Wine Apprentice Award, created to support an aspiring individual working in a UK winery. The award provides funding to study wine production at Plumpton College and the opportunity to study for a WSET qualification.

Vintners’ Company Wine Trade Lunch
It was a pleasure to host the Vintners’ Company Wine Trade Lunch today at Vintners’ Hall in aid of the Drinks Trust. Bringing together the great and the good from across the UK wine supply chain, all proceeds from ticket sales go towards helping the Drinks Trust to continue its valuable work to support members of the industry with financial, well-being and training support.

Vintners Flock to the Sheep Drive
Thank you to the Freemen of the Company who had some fun keeping history alive at this year's Sheep Drive - a celebration of the eccentric and wonderful tradition of the Freeman’s ancient “right” to bring sheep to market over the Thames, toll free - all expertly organised by the Worshipful Company of Woolmen.

Swan Upping 2023
The annual census of the swan population living on the River Thames started this week with members of the Company taking to the waters for the annual Swan Voyage.

Royal Tank Regiment Cambrai Awards
This week the Company gave a warm Vintners’ welcome to our friends at the Royal Tank Regiment - a close association which has been ongoing for nearly 20 years. The personnel, many of whom who had returned from deployment overseas, gathered at Vintners’ Hall for the Regiment’s Cambrai Awards to recognise the hard work and endeavours of the recipients.
